jueves, 11 de febrero de 2010

Recuperar grub2 en ubuntu

Estaba intentando recuperar grub2 de una instalación de ubuntu 9.10 con el sistema de ficheros ext4. Inicié desde el livecd de ubuntu 8.10 porque no encontraba otra versión mas actual :P.

Seguía estos pasos (gracias a Matus que me pasó el link) que doy fe y legalidad que si funciona :P:
Guia Ubuntu - Recuperar grub2

Y al ejecutar:
$sudo mount /dev/sda1 /mnt

Me mostraba:
mount: tipo de sistema de ficheros 'ext4' desconocido

Me pareció raro, e incluso intenté montar la partición especificando el sistema de archivos,
pero no funcionó.

Entonces inició la búsqueda!
Leí que debo tener un kernel con soporte para ext4: es necesario utilizar un kernel 2.6.28 o superior.


¡y que me acuerdo! estaba utilizando el livecd de la versión 8.10 de ubuntu, la cual tiene una versión de kernel menor a la necesaria.

Solución:
Buscar un livecd con versión mas actual de kernel :P,

Ok, quizá no a much@s les pase, pero... bueno, lo comparto 'por si acaso'.